In February 2004, 2 Linux kernel CVEs were published, sourced from the NIST National Vulnerability Database. Of these, 1 was rated High severity and 0 Medium. No CVEs from this month have been confirmed as actively exploited via the CISA KEV catalog. February's 2 CVEs represent 5% of all 2004 Linux kernel CVEs .
